When you install iTunes on Windows, the installer automatically extracts usbaapl64.inf to the correct System folder. If the file is missing, you don't need a download link; you need to reinstall or update Apple's software. usbaapl64.inf file download

If the Mobile Device Support folder is completely missing from your computer, you can extract the driver files directly from the official Apple installer without reinstalling the entire iTunes application.

The usbaapl64.inf file is a setup information file created by Apple. It contains the configuration instructions that Windows needs to install the on 64-bit operating systems.
